Understanding Mental Illness in Island Mountain, CA
Mental Illness includes any condition that affects thoughts, behaviors, and emotions. Because all of our self-worth and communications are dependent on our mental health, it is detrimental that we take care of Mental Illness when we become aware of it. If someone cannot process their thoughts and emotions properly, feelings of loneliness and low self-esteem can begin to surface. Sadly, another frequent result of mental illness is turning to chemical substances as self-medication. When this happens, their mental Illness may not be treated right away—resulting in a much more dire situation. In the event that mental illness leads to chemical addiction, the best route of treatment will be a Dual Diagnosis facility. This way, both Mental Illness and substance abuse can be addressed simultaneously.
How to Select a Mental Health Provider in Island Mountain, CA
When picking a mental health provider in Island Mountain, CA , the most critical factor is to accurately consider the individual's needs. Most commonly, we recommend starting with what you already knowz, because denial is a usual side effect. So first, start with any current diagnosis and whether or not they are using substances to medicate. If chemical substances are present, then reaching out to a dual diagnosis facility to treat the co-occurring disorders would be beneficial. Once a mental health rehab facility has been chosen, the next thing is to let the provider assess directly. Almost all providers will have a pervasive and thorough evaluation. This will help the facility determine that the patient is a good fit for their treatment program, as well as help direct the clinical staff on the most critical needs of the patient.

Paying for Island Mountain Mental Health Rehab
Everything costs something - including mental healthcare The cost of housing, medication, therapy, and all other aspects of recovery can add up. Someone has to pay them. In the United States, the most common method of paying for any type of health care is insurance. However, this isn’t the only option. Here is an overview of all of the options in terms of paying for mental health treatment:
- Private Insurance may be available through your employer or your spouse/parent’s employer. Private insurance can also be purchased directly from the insurance provider.
- Subsidized Private Insurance is available through healthcare.gov to those who have an income below a certain threshold, yet do not qualify for medicare/medicaid.
- Medicare - A government-funded healthcare option available to individuals over the age of 65.
- Medicaid - A government-funded healthcare option available to low-income individuals and families.Medicare/Medicaid- Government-funded healthcare options for those below a certain income or over the age of 65.
- Out-of-pocket] - Those who can afford it may pay for their mental health rehabilitation Island Mountain out-of-pocket. People who can self-pay - but not all at once - may ask about a payment plan or line of credit.
- Scholarships - Some mental health rehabs Island Mountain offer scholarship opportunities for individuals who exhibit a great yearning and commitment to healing, but otherwise would not have the financial means] to pay for [the treatment they need.
- “Free” Programs - Some local governments, religious institutions, and non-profit organizations dedicate funds to provide mental health treatment to their local community. Unfortunately, it is common to see a long waiting period in areas with a great demand for these services.
